#ed930f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ed930f is composed of 92.9% red, 57.6%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38% magenta, 93.7% yellow and 7.1% black. It has a hue angle of 35.7 degrees, a saturation of 88.1% and a lightness of 49.4%. #ed930f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ff1e with #db2700. Closest websafe color is: #ff9900.

Shades and Tints of #ed930f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100a01 is the darkest color, while #fffefc is the lightest one.
